okay - now that sounds like something i can handle. I am already planning an auto top off system. I already have a float switch that i'm going to use - i'm just waiting for my 5 gal bucket to come in.

I have never used kalk before. i have no idea what i would need or how i would impliment the system. any help would be greatly appreciated.
 
check your local grocery stores for Mrs. Wages pickling lime, its the same thing as kalk just a different name on the container ( and less then half the cost ). I use 1 cup of kalk per gallon of top off water.

ahhh I have another idea???

A Nilsen Reactor, like a Calcium reactor, it helps dissolve calcium into a useable form before distributing it into the rest of your system. A Nilsen Reactor uses a separate chamber to mix kalkwasser into the water. No carbon dioxide is needed.

It just sits in line between youââ"šÂ¬Ã¢"žÂ¢re tank and your auto top off reservoir

cb
 
thats really no different then just using kalk in your top off water, other then the added cost of the nilsen reactor.
